Dads and Diddy Bags and Birthdays
I got to spend some time with my Dad Saturday. I picked him up late morning and we headed to my Grandmothers (His Mom's) 100th Birthday Party. You heard me, right! 100. Can you imagine? My Grandmother is in better shape than I am, I swear. She's sharp and with it, baby. We had a really nice time and I got to see cousins that I just don't see often enough. It was wonderful. I shall share pics soon. Best part of the day (other than Grandma, of course) was the cake! Moist, white cake layered with rich raspberry filling. I helped myself to the piece with the most frosting. Oh, and the sandwiches that were served had all the crusts cut off!
I dropped Dad off at home about 5:00 and headed home. He lives in Eyota, a teeny, tiny "burb" of Rochester. You know, home of the Mayo Clinic. Anyway, as we were saying good bye, Dad handed me a small paper diddy bag stuffed with stuff. I could see there was a CD inside, some tupperware and a couple magazines. I grabbed the bag and off I went - hey, friends were in town and I needed to get home!! I finally had a chance to look thru the bag just this afternoon. Inside was Scott's birthday gift, a Gift Card to Gander Mountain (same gift every year, I love it), 2 empty, almost clean tupperware from Christmas, a DVD called Snap Decision with Mare Winningham. Never heard of it. There were 2 back issues of Birds & Blooms. I've never in my life known my dad to subscribe to a magazine! Hmmm, interesting. Lastly was a portion of the March 19, 2009 edition of the Rochester Newspaper. Well, I thought - what's in here? Something about Scrapbooking? A yummy looking recipe? I start paging thru it. Nothing grabbed me. So I went thru it again. And again. Real slow. What on earth did he give me this paper for? Here are the stories:
* A woman who sews new zippers on jackets. Um, ok.
* You have until Monday to vote on the new MN conservation license plate. Holy Crap I'm late! Oh wait. I don't live in MN.
* 27th Annual Agri News Farm Show. I don't think thats it.
* Obituaries. Nope, don't know anybody.
* Missing man found in West Virgina. David is in Virgina not west.
* Campaign to preserve school revenue. Can't be it.
* Study: Meth program is worth it. Dear me, I have had some skin issues lately but...
* Olmsted District Court. I scan the naughties. Nobody I know...
* This day in history...whoppty doo.
* Community Calendar....bla bla bla
* Pizza sales support museum. I like pizza, is that it?
* Golfers rejoice (I do need help with my drives...)
* The Charter Basic TV lineup. Nope
* The weather forecast and a huge ad to pay no interest until 2010.
What on earth does he want me to see? What am I missing???
I suppose I could call and ask him...but this is WAY more fun!
